Quote:
Originally Posted by SaintessHeart View Post
Well I know people who carry their emotional trauma with them for their lives, I myself being one of them. It is not easy to let go of someone's death, be it accidental or purposeful, especially when the person is close to you.
I don't disagree at all. But my point was that if and when all that stuff finally comes out, it isn't going to be a quiet and subtle moment. It's going to be a torrent of emotion and probably self-pity, especially when we're talking about people in the situation these characters were in.

In a way, that's a very simple and straightforward distillation of Menma's impact as a ghost. She allowed (forced) the others to confront their emotional trauma, rather than continue to suppress it.

Quote:
Originally Posted by SaintessHeart View Post
But this is totally a Key-ish anime, but probably the most brilliant thing is that like Kyou No Go No Ni, they used Zone's infamous Secret base as their ED. The song, and their lyrics, are priceless.
That's interesting, and I'd forgotten that Kyou No Go No Ni used "Secret Base" as well. Young Jintan is a dead-ringer for Ryouta, for one. But it also isn't hard to imagine AnoHana as a follow-up to KnGnN - a story of three boys and three girls just beginning to have the complicating factor of attraction intrude on their circle of friendship. Obviously it was a much more comedic series, but - especially the OVA - was quite emotional at times, and one of the better anime about elementary schoolers and their emotions.
